#4 I think it has made a connection with doing its dance and getting the human to feed it.
Funnily enough, as kids of about 5 or 6, a group of us were playing one of those kid's games where you danced in a ring, singing. Suddenly loads of earthworms started to come up in the ring. We all totally thought we had magical powers.
At home later my uncle, who was well-read about the natural world, explained how the worms came up because the vibrations were like rain and so they didn't drown. I remember being a little disappointed it wasn't magic, but it was softened when he explained how birds learned to do it to fool the worms and eat them, and I thought that was really cool.
It is one of the few memories I have of that age.
